**RULES TO REMEMBER:

-DO NOT bring friends or family who are not booked to work with you to set. This is a closed set and guests/visitors are NOT allowed! You and your guest will be sent home without working if you bring someone to work with you.

-Leave your pets at home, they are not allowed on set and can NOT be left in your car! DO NOT LEAVE PETS IN YOUR CAR!!!

-Please DO NOT bring valuables (cameras, large sums of money, expensive jewelry, etc). to set with you. We cannot be held responsible for lost or stolen valuables, they are your responsibility.

-Absolutely NO CAMERAS or Video Equipment!! You WILL be sent home if you are caught with a camera/video camera on set. This is a CLOSED SET at all times and photography is strictly prohibited!!

-Please don’t approach the actors to ask for autographs. It disrupts their work day and could get you kicked off set.

 

 

-Be sure to show up on time

-Please DO NOT cancel at the last minute or simply not show up – you are hired to do a job and we count on you being responsible so that we can do our job properly. You are an important part of this scene today which is why we have hired you and if you don’t show up, it cause problems for the entire production and could cause you to not be hired again in the future for this or any On Location Casting project.
